Advanced Forensic Techniques for Live Data Analysis in Legal Investigations
✨ AI Disclosure: This content was created using artificial intelligence technology. Please confirm essential information via reliable sources.
Forensic techniques for live data analysis are vital in digital investigations, enabling examiners to acquire critical evidence without disrupting the live system. Understanding these methods ensures integrity and reliability in the legal process.
As cyber threats evolve rapidly, mastering forensic approaches for live data analysis becomes essential for law and cybersecurity professionals aiming to preserve evidentiary authenticity while uncovering malicious activities in real time.
Fundamental Principles of Live Data Analysis in forensics
Fundamental principles of live data analysis in forensics revolve around maintaining data integrity while capturing volatile information from active systems. Preserving evidentiary integrity is paramount to ensure admissibility in legal proceedings, necessitating careful procedures.
Understanding the volatile nature of live data is critical; this data can be lost if not promptly and accurately acquired. Forensic techniques for live data analysis focus on capturing real-time information without altering or damaging the original evidence.
Adherence to standardized protocols guarantees the reproducibility and reliability of forensic findings. These principles support effective investigation of active processes, network connections, and encrypted information, forming the foundation of forensic digital analysis.
Key Forensic Techniques for Live Data Acquisition
Key forensic techniques for live data acquisition focus on collecting volatile and non-volatile data directly from a suspect system while maintaining the integrity of the evidence. These techniques prioritize minimal disruption to the system to prevent data loss or alteration.
One common approach involves volatile memory acquisition, where tools like FTK Imager or WinPMem extract RAM contents, capturing running processes, network connections, and encryption keys. This process provides immediate insight into active system states crucial in ongoing investigations.
Another technique includes logical data acquisition, which involves copying open files, registry entries, and active user sessions. It permits investigators to analyze current user activity and identify recent or ongoing malicious processes. These methods are often performed using specialized forensic software that supports live collection without shutting down the device.
Combining these approaches ensures comprehensive data collection while preserving evidentiary integrity. Properly executing key forensic techniques for live data acquisition enhances the accuracy and admissibility of digital evidence in legal proceedings.
Tools and Software for Effective Live Data Analysis
Numerous tools and software are available to enhance the efficiency of live data analysis in forensic investigations. They facilitate rapid acquisition and analysis of volatile memory, processes, network connections, and encryption status. Selecting appropriate tools ensures accurate and timely evidence collection.
Key forensic tools for live data analysis include software like Volatility and Rekall, which specialize in memory forensics and process inspection. These frameworks enable investigators to extract data from RAM, identify active processes, and recover deleted information without altering live systems.
Additionally, network analysis tools such as Wireshark and TCPdump are vital for monitoring active connections and suspicious network activity in real time. Combining these with data recovery tools like FTK Imager enables comprehensive forensic scrutiny, ensuring no critical evidence is overlooked.
Incorporating these tools requires familiarity with their features and limitations. Proper training and adherence to forensic standards are essential to preserve evidentiary integrity during live data analysis. Utilizing the right software enhances investigative accuracy while complying with legal and procedural requirements.
Challenges and Limitations in Live Data Forensics
Live data forensic analysis presents several inherent challenges that can impact the accuracy and reliability of findings. One primary difficulty involves the volatile nature of live data, which can change rapidly during analysis, risking data loss or alteration. This makes capturing a true snapshot of the system complex and demands precise techniques to minimize data corruption.
Additionally, the presence of ongoing processes and network activities complicates the forensic process. Identifying relevant evidence amid legitimate operations requires advanced filtering and analysis skills. Automated tools may not always distinguish malicious processes from legitimate ones effectively, leading to potential oversight or false positives.
Resource limitations, such as system performance degradation during live analysis, also pose significant constraints. Investigators must balance thorough data collection with minimal disruption, which can be challenging when dealing with large volumes of data or resource-intensive environments. These limitations highlight the importance of meticulous planning in forensic procedures.
Overall, the dynamic, complex, and resource-dependent aspects of live data analysis underscore the need for specialized expertise and robust methodologies to overcome current challenges and limitations in this evolving field of forensic digital analysis.
Preserving Evidentiary Integrity During Live Data Forensic Processes
Preserving evidentiary integrity during live data forensic processes is fundamental to maintaining the admissibility and reliability of digital evidence. It involves implementing strict protocols to prevent data alteration, contamination, or loss throughout the analysis. Ensuring a secure chain of custody and documenting every step taken are critical components of this process.
Forensic practitioners often utilize write-blockers and forensic imaging techniques to acquire data while preserving its original state. These tools prevent any modifications to live data sources, ensuring that the evidence remains intact and untainted. Clear documentation of procedures, timestamps, and handling methods further safeguards the integrity of the evidence set.
Maintaining a controlled environment during live data analysis also helps avoid unintended alterations. Regular validation of tools and adherence to accepted forensic standards are necessary to uphold the evidentiary integrity. This disciplined approach guarantees that live data forensic processes yield credible, legally defensible results.
Analyzing Suspicious Processes and Running Services
Analyzing suspicious processes and running services is a vital aspect of forensic techniques for live data analysis. It involves identifying and investigating processes that may indicate malicious activity during a live digital examination.
This process typically includes examining process attributes such as process IDs, parent-child relationships, memory signatures, and associated network connections. Forensic specialists look for anomalies such as unfamiliar process names, unusual resource consumption, or processes executing from suspicious locations.
Key steps include reviewing active network connections linked to processes to uncover potential command-and-control communications. Analysts also scrutinize running services for unusual configurations or unexpected behaviors. When anomalies are detected, they can be further analyzed for evidence of malware or other malicious exploits.
A structured approach involves using specialized tools to generate detailed reports. This ensures forensic integrity and helps document findings for legal proceedings. Proper analysis of suspicious processes and active services enables investigators to uncover covert malicious activities, which is critical in forensic digital analysis.
Identifying malicious processes in real-time
Identifying malicious processes in real-time involves monitoring active system activities to detect potential threats during live data analysis. This process requires scrutinizing running processes and system behaviors to spot anomalies indicative of malicious activity.
Key indicators include unusual process names, excessive resource consumption, or processes that deviate from typical system operations. Analysts use specific forensic techniques for live data analysis, such as examining process headers, command-line arguments, and associated network connections.
To facilitate this, tools like process explorers and memory analyzers assist in the rapid detection of malicious processes. These tools can reveal hidden or suspicious processes that evade standard security measures, enabling investigators to respond promptly.
Effective identification of malicious processes is vital for minimizing evidence contamination and maintaining the integrity of live data analysis. It ensures that threats are recognized early, allowing for immediate containment and further forensic investigation.
Investigating active network connections
Investigating active network connections is a fundamental aspect of forensic techniques for live data analysis, especially in digital forensics within legal contexts. It involves examining real-time network activity to identify ongoing communications between the suspect device and external entities. This process helps uncover potential malicious connections or data exfiltration efforts.
The analysis typically includes capturing network socket information, such as active TCP and UDP connections, listening ports, and associated process IDs. Tools like netstat, PowerShell, or specialized forensic software facilitate this process, providing detailed snapshots of network activity at the moment of analysis. Identifying unusual or unexpected connections may reveal malware, backdoors, or unauthorized data transfers.
Investigators must ensure minimal disruption during live data analysis to preserve evidentiary integrity. Accurate documentation of active connections, including timestamps and connection details, is essential for establishing a clear chain of custody and ensuring legal admissibility. Proper handling of active network data informs subsequent investigations, making it a vital component of forensic techniques for live data analysis.
Techniques for Detecting and Handling Encrypted Data
Detecting encrypted data during live data analysis involves assessing memory and active processes for signs of encryption. Analysts can identify encrypted segments by analyzing entropy levels, where high entropy often indicates encrypted or compressed data. Tools that measure entropy can flag suspicious memory regions for further investigation.
Handling encrypted data requires specialized techniques, as decryption during live forensic analysis is complex and may be constrained by legal and ethical considerations. When possible, analysts seek to find decryption keys within the running processes, system memory, or associated files. Extracted keys can sometimes decrypt the data, revealing valuable evidence.
In cases where decryption is not feasible, metadata such as file headers or procedural artifacts might provide contextual clues. Recognizing typical encryption patterns helps forensic experts determine whether data is encrypted and assess its potential significance. It is important to document each detection step meticulously to maintain evidentiary integrity.
Recognizing encrypted segments in live memory
Recognizing encrypted segments in live memory is a critical step in forensic data analysis, especially during live data acquisition. Encrypted data often appears as seemingly random or nonsensical byte patterns, which differ markedly from unencrypted information. Forensic experts rely on pattern recognition and heuristic techniques to identify these segments, such as scanning for encryption algorithm signatures or specific headers associated with encryption schemes.
Memory analysis tools can assist in detecting characteristics indicative of encryption, including high entropy or entropy clustering. High entropy suggests data of a purposefully scrambled nature, which may indicate encryption or compression. Forensic practitioners may also analyze memory regions for clues such as encryption keys, initialization vectors, or metadata that signal encrypted content.
Understanding these encrypted segments allows investigators to determine the extent of data protection and strategize for decryption efforts. Recognizing encrypted segments in live memory thus aids in managing the challenge of accessing vital information while preserving the integrity of the data for legal proceedings. Accurate identification is essential for effective forensic analysis and subsequent decryption attempts.
Approaches to decryption in forensic analysis
In forensic analysis, approaches to decryption are critical for accessing protected data during live data analysis. These methods aim to bypass or break encryption to uncover valuable evidence, often involving a combination of technical expertise and specialized tools.
One common approach is the use of brute-force or dictionary attacks, where extensive password lists are tested against encrypted segments, such as RAM or storage devices. While effective against weak encryptions, they can be time-consuming and less successful against strong cryptography.
Memory forensics often employs tools to identify encryption keys stored in volatile memory, allowing analysts to decrypt data without brute-force methods. Techniques such as key extraction from memory dumps need proficiency in forensic software and an understanding of encryption algorithms.
Additionally, in certain cases, exploiting vulnerabilities in encryption implementations or software remains a viable method. However, these methods should be applied judiciously within legal boundaries, with respect to evidentiary integrity and chain of custody. Overall, approaches to decryption in forensic analysis demand both technical skill and adherence to legal standards.
Reporting and Documentation of Live Data Findings
Effective reporting and documentation of live data findings are integral components of forensic techniques for live data analysis. Clear, detailed records ensure that all procedures, observations, and findings are accurately captured for legal scrutiny and future review.
Comprehensive documentation facilitates transparency and reproducibility, which are essential for the evidentiary integrity of digital forensic investigations. It also helps establish a clear chain of custody, maintaining the admissibility of collected data in court proceedings.
Precise structuring of forensic reports involves including technical details, methodologies employed, timestamps, and contextual analysis. Such reports must be formatted to ensure clarity and consistency, enabling other experts to validate or replicate the findings if necessary.
Maintaining thorough, organized documentation enhances the credibility of forensic results. It ensures compliance with legal standards and provides a robust foundation for legal proceedings, emphasizing the importance of accuracy in reporting and documentation of live data findings during forensic investigations.
Structuring comprehensive forensic reports
Effective structuring of forensic reports is vital to ensuring clarity, accuracy, and legal admissibility of findings. A well-organized report facilitates understanding and supports legal proceedings, making it an essential aspect of forensic data analysis.
Key components include an executive summary, methodology, findings, and conclusions. Each section should be clear, concise, and supported by evidence, with references to specific live data analysis techniques.
To enhance reproducibility, detailed documentation of procedures, tools used, and timestamps is necessary. Including visual aids such as screenshots or diagrams can also improve comprehensibility.
A standardized format ensures consistency across reports and aids in legal scrutiny. Adhering to established forensic reporting guidelines enhances credibility and helps maintain chain of custody throughout the forensic process.
In summary, structuring comprehensive forensic reports involves organizing findings logically, documenting procedures meticulously, and presenting information professionally to support legal integrity.
Ensuring reproducibility and legal admissibility
Ensuring reproducibility and legal admissibility are fundamental aspects of forensic techniques for live data analysis. Precise documentation of every step taken during data acquisition and analysis guarantees that the process can be independently verified and audited. Thorough records help establish a clear chain of custody, which is essential in legal proceedings.
Using standardized procedures and industry-recognized tools also enhances the reliability of the forensic process. Adhering to established protocols reduces errors and ensures that findings are consistent across different examinations and analysts. This consistency supports the credibility of evidence in legal contexts.
Finally, maintaining comprehensive, well-organized reports that detail the methodologies, tools, timestamps, and findings is crucial. Proper documentation ensures the findings are reproducible by other forensic experts and can withstand legal scrutiny. Aligning documentation practices with forensic and legal standards reinforces the admissibility of evidence in court.
Case Studies Demonstrating Forensic Techniques for Live Data Analysis
Real-world case studies illustrate how forensic techniques for live data analysis are applied effectively in digital investigations. For example, a law enforcement agency successfully identified malicious processes by examining active processes and memory snapshots in a suspected cybercrime operation. This demonstrated the importance of volatile data collection.
In another instance, forensic analysts intercepted and analyzed active network connections during a theft of proprietary information. By monitoring live network connections and running services, they uncovered suspicious activity tailored to the investigation. These case studies highlight the importance of real-time data analysis techniques in uncovering critical evidence.
Case studies also emphasize the significance of handling encrypted data during live analysis. In one investigation, investigators detected encrypted segments in memory and applied decryption strategies to access vital information, illustrating practical application of forensic techniques for live data analysis. These examples underscore the evolving nature of digital forensics and the need for advanced methodologies to adapt to complex scenarios.
Future Trends and Innovations in Live Digital Forensics
Advancements in artificial intelligence and machine learning are poised to revolutionize live data analysis in digital forensics. These technologies can automate the detection of anomalies, identify malicious processes faster, and enhance the accuracy of forensic examinations. However, integrating AI-driven tools requires careful validation to maintain evidentiary integrity and ensure legal admissibility.
Similarly, developments in real-time data acquisition hardware are expanding capabilities for live forensic analysis. Portable, high-speed devices can facilitate immediate data collection while minimizing system disruption. These innovations enable forensic experts to respond swiftly during ongoing investigations, reducing the risk of data tampering or loss.
Emerging trends also include the use of blockchain for secure data logging. Blockchain-based systems can maintain an immutable record of forensic activities and data handling processes, fostering transparency and trustworthiness. Although still in early stages, such innovations align with the evolving demands of legal standards and digital evidence management.